One and a half million rubles today can hardly be called a sufficient amount to buy a new car with good trim. But in the used car market, for this money, you can find a four-year-old crossover with low mileage, modern equipment, and quite reliable technology.
One of the most interesting options is the Samsung XM3. Despite its external resemblance to the Renault Arkana, it is a completely different car, built on a different platform and designed primarily for the Korean market. We figure out what makes it interesting, what its weaknesses are, and whether it's worth considering buying.
Looks like a Renault Arkana, but it's a completely different car
At first glance, the Samsung XM3 can easily be mistaken for a Renault Arkana. The coupe-like silhouette, similar proportions, and signature roofline indeed create this impression.

However, considering these cars to be the same is a mistake.
Most body parts between them are not interchangeable. Bumpers, doors, and plastic overlays are completely different. Sometimes you can find information that the hood and front fenders fit, but there is no reliable confirmation of this yet.
The main difference is hidden under the body.
While the Renault Arkana is built on the B0 platform, the Samsung XM3 uses the modern CMF-B architecture developed by the Renault-Nissan alliance. This means a completely different suspension, different handling, and a more modern car design.
At the same time, the XM3 is slightly larger:
- length — 4570 mm;
- width — 1820 mm;
- height — 1570 mm;
- ground clearance — 186 mm.
The ground clearance is less than that of the Arkana (205 mm), but the rear brakes here are disc brakes even in the basic configuration.
Practicality turned out to be better than expected
A coupe-like roof is usually associated with a cramped interior and a small trunk. In the case of the XM3, this stereotype is not confirmed.
The trunk volume is 513 liters. The floor is almost flat, without a high sill. Underneath it is a two-level storage compartment. There is no spare wheel, but the space is organized quite well.
After folding the second row of seats, an almost flat loading area is formed.

There is also enough space in the second row.
Even a driver about 190 cm tall does not hit their head on the ceiling. The legroom cannot be called record-breaking, but it is quite consistent with most modern compact crossovers.
In terms of comfort, the rear row is comparable to the Honda Vezel, but the equipment is noticeably richer:
- heated seats;
- ventilation deflectors;
- USB ports for passengers.
For a car costing about one and a half million rubles, this looks like a very attractive offer.
The engine is well known to many brands
Under the hood is a 1.3-liter H5HT turbo engine with 152 hp.
Despite its small volume, the engine is well known in the global market. It can be found on:
- Renault;
- Nissan;
- Mercedes-Benz.
The very fact that this engine is installed on a rather heavy Mercedes GLB indicates that it has enough power reserve.
Acceleration to 100 km/h takes approximately 10 seconds, and the engine's elasticity is pleasantly surprising. When overtaking from 80 to 130 km/h, there is enough traction.
Owners estimate the average fuel consumption at about 7.5 liters per 100 km, which is close to the passport data.
What are the weaknesses of the engine
This engine cannot be called completely trouble-free.
The main feature is an aluminum cylinder block with plasma coating instead of cast iron sleeves. This design improves cooling, but seriously complicates major repairs.
There are also several typical operating features.
The most well-known is possible oil consumption due to accelerated wear of the oil scraper rings. This cannot be called a mass catastrophe, but the oil level should be checked regularly.
The engine is also equipped with direct injection, so over time, carbon deposits may form on the intake valves - a problem typical for almost all modern engines of this type.
The turbocharger is combined with the exhaust manifold and has a separate cooling system with an electric pump that continues to operate after the engine is stopped. Thanks to this, there is practically no need to specially cool the turbine before turning off the engine.
It is worth mentioning gasoline separately.
Sometimes you can find the statement that the engine is designed for AI-92. Formally, the control system is indeed capable of adapting to lower quality fuel, but experts do not recommend constantly using 92nd gasoline. For normal engine life, AI-95 is preferable.
Robotic gearbox: a good unit with its own characteristics
Paired with the engine is a 7-speed Getrag 7DCT300 robot with two "wet" clutches.
This gearbox is also used on Mercedes-Benz cars and is considered quite reliable with timely maintenance.
The main rule of operation is to change the oil approximately every 50 thousand kilometers and perform gearbox adaptation after maintenance.
Among the disadvantages, owners most often note:
- rare unexplained jumps in revolutions up to 5000 rpm;
- small jolts when shifting;
- the need for software updates.
In many cases, after a new firmware, the gearbox operation becomes noticeably smoother.
The Samsung XM3 does not have all-wheel drive - all versions are exclusively front-wheel drive.
The suspension turned out to be more comfortable than the Arkana
This is where the difference between the two models is most strongly felt.
Due to its high ground clearance, the Renault Arkana received rather stiff suspension and anti-roll bar settings.
The XM3 has less ground clearance, which allowed engineers to set the suspension noticeably softer.
Yes, in fast corners, the body roll is slightly greater, but the car handles bumps more comfortably and makes a more solid impression in urban use.
The steering allows you to choose several effort modes - from light to heavier.
The interior is noticeably richer than most competitors
Even after several years of operation, the XM3's interior looks modern.
Depending on the trim level, available features include:
- eco-leather and Alcantara trim;
- electric adjustment of the driver's seat;
- lumbar support;
- digital instrument panel;
- vertical multimedia system screen;
- Apple CarPlay;
- Android Auto;
- ambient lighting;
- heated and ventilated front seats.
Most owners note the good quality of materials. Even cars with mileage of about 30 thousand kilometers usually retain an almost new interior appearance.
Electronic assistants do not work perfectly
In terms of equipment, the Samsung XM3 surpasses most classmates.
The car is equipped with:
- adaptive cruise control;
- lane keeping assist system;
- blind spot monitoring;
- automatic high beam;
- collision avoidance system;
- heated steering wheel.
Adaptive cruise control works quite correctly.
However, the lane keeping assist system requires caution. After a few seconds of driving, it requires you to keep your hands on the steering wheel, and if the markings disappear, it can simply turn off without noticeable warning. Therefore, it should definitely not be perceived as a full-fledged autopilot.
Is it worth buying a Samsung XM3 instead of a Renault Arkana?
If you compare cars with the same mileage and the same cost, the Samsung XM3 looks like a more interesting purchase.
Its advantages:
- modern CMF-B platform;
- higher quality interior;
- rich equipment;
- comfortable suspension;
- modern turbo engine;
- good sound insulation.
The Renault Arkana also has advantages:
- higher ground clearance;
- availability of all-wheel drive versions;
- potentially more affordable body parts.
However, if all-wheel drive is not a mandatory requirement, the XM3 looks preferable in terms of overall characteristics.

The Samsung XM3 cannot be perceived as another version of the Renault Arkana. Despite its external resemblance, it is an independent model with a different platform, a more modern interior, and rich equipment.
Yes, the engine requires quality oil and fuel, the robot needs regular maintenance, and the lane keeping assist system is far from perfect. But the car has few serious design flaws.
For 1.5 million rubles today, it is difficult to find a crossover with such a level of equipment, low mileage, and a clear technical part. That is why the Samsung XM3 is well worth considering in the used car market.
